Arguably the best part of Christmas morning is opening the contents of your stocking. Gifts in these sacks are usually items you need regularly, from toothbrushes to hand sanitizer, gift cards and warm fuzzy socks. Consider these eco-friendly products to help make the world a better place.
As a modern take on a handkerchief, LastTissue is made entirely from organic cotton with a silicone carrying case. The Danish-designed tissues are easy to clean by simply washing them. Options include the original to-go box with six tissues or the LastTissue Box that holds 18 tissues. All containers come in a variety of colors and save the planet from 3,000 single-use tissues.
Made from ocean-bound plastic, these two refillable hand sanitizers are a first of their kind. The Sanikind Mini refill holds eight ounces of hand sanitizer and the Sanikind Mini spray holds 460 sprays. Refills come in lavender, fresh citrus and unscented varieties.
Swap your makeup remover rounds with sustainable cotton replacements. LastRound is made from 100 percent cotton and comes with seven cotton pads in a reusable, bio-based case. Once all the pads have been used, place them in the sustainable washing bags to be added to your load of laundry.
Reusable water bottles are everywhere now. The Hitch reinvented it. With a hidden 12-ounce cup inside of its 18-ounce bottle, on-the-go consumers can enjoy their coffee from an insulated, stainless-steel cup rather than from a travel mug. The Hitch funds removal and cleanup of 100 single-use bottles from the ocean through Plastic Bank and funds tree planting through One Tree Planted
With three options to choose from, using a reusable Q-tip can save the planet from the waste of single-use swabs. Each LastSwab lasts 1,000 uses and is easily cleaned with soap and water. Pick from LastSwab, LastSwab Beauty or LastSwab Baby for the little ones.
